tree-wide: stop assigning colon prefixed timezone to $TZ

glibc (and also musl, though we do not officially support it yet)
silently ignores colon prefix in $TZ. Let's always not prefix the
timezone.

tzset(3) states:
> A nonempty value of TZ can be one of two formats, either of which can
> be preceded by a colon which is ignored.

vmspawn: try to set up swtpm state for 4K RSA keys support

The next version of swtpm will support RSA4096, but it needs to be called
with a new parameter in order to do so. Try with it first, and if
execution fails, fallback to running without it.

This is especially needed for OBS builds, as the signing key is RSA4096
and cannot be changed by users, so the generated UKIs have RSA4096 signatures
for the pcrsig sections, and swtpm refuses them without the new support.

time-util: fix issues in parse_timestamp() and optimize performance

Previously, an input string ends with short timezone spec e.g. WET,
was parsed by setting $TZ environment variable to the timezone.
But the timezone might be different from the original local timezone,
thus the result might not follow the timezone change in the original
local timezone.

This makes the check of the short timezone spec with tzname[] earlier,
then it is not necessary to load another timezone file for e.g. WET,
and provides expected time.

This also make it use SAVE_TIMEZONE macro and drop use of forking
process. This makes greatly improve performance when parsing string
that contains timezone different from the current local timezone.

Unfortunately, there is still one corner case that our test fails.
When tzdata is built with rearguard enabled, then at least
Africa/Windhoek timezone does not provide correct time, but time shifted
1 hour from the original.

TEST-64-UDEV-STORAGE: do not use -f/--force option for wipefs

When -f/--force is used, wipefs does not call ioctl(BLKRRPART), hence
the partitions will remain in sysfs. Let's not use the option.

This also makes it use 'udevadm lock' for safety.

ethtool-util: drop use of deprecated ETHTOOL_GSET and ETHTOOL_SSET

The methods are deprecated since kernel v4.20,
https://github.com/torvalds/linux/commit/9b3004953503462a4fab31b85e44ae446d48f0bd
and they are trivial wrapper of ETHTOOL_GLINKSETTINGS and ETHTOOL_SLINKSETTINGS,
respectively. Hence, the fallback logic is nowadays completely
meaningless. Let's drop them.

mute-console: add simple varlink service that can disable log/status spew to kernel console

For "wizard" style interactive tools it's very annoying if they are
interrupted by kernel log output or PID1's status output. let's add some
infra to disable this temporarily. I decided to implement this as an IPC
service so that we can make this robust: if the client request the
muting dies we can automatically unmute again.

This is hence a tiny varlink service, but it can also be started
directly from the cmdline.

core/bpf-firewall: make failures in loading custom BPF program not critical

All other resource control features work as 'best-effort', and failures
in applying them are handled gracefully. However, unlike the other features,
we tested if the BPF programs can be loaded and refuse execution on failure.

Moreover, the previous behavior of testing loading BPF programs had
inconsistency: the test was silently skipped if the cgroup for the unit does
not exist yet, but tested when the cgroup already exists.

Let's not handle failures in loading custom BPF programs as critical, but
gracefully ignore them, like we do for the other resource control features.

core/unit: fail earlier before spawning executor when we failed to realize cgroup

Before 23ac08115af83e3a0a937fa207fc52511aba2ffa, even if we failed to
create the cgroup for a unit, a cgroup runtime object for the cgroup is
created with the cgroup path. Hence, the creation of cgroup is failed,
execution of the unit will fail in posix_spawn_wrapper() and logged
something like the following:
```
systemd[1]: testservice.service: Failed to create cgroup /testslice.slice/testservice.service: Cannot allocate memory
systemd[1]: testservice.service: Failed to spawn executor: No such file or directory
systemd[1]: testservice.service: Failed to spawn 'start' task: No such file or directory
systemd[1]: testservice.service: Failed with result 'resources'.
systemd[1]: Failed to start testservice.service.
```

However, after the commit, when we failed to create the cgroup, a cgroup
runtime object is not created, hence NULL will be assigned to
ExecParameters.cgroup_path in unit_set_exec_params().
Hence, the unit process will be invoked in the init.scope.
```
systemd[1]: testservice.service: Failed to create cgroup /testslice.slice/testservice.service: Cannot allocate memory
systemd[1]: Starting testservice.service...
cat[1094]: 0::/init.scope
systemd[1]: testservice.service: Deactivated successfully.
systemd[1]: Finished testservice.service.
```
where the test service calls 'cat /proc/self/cgroup'.

To fix the issue, let's fail earlier when we failed to create cgroup.

core/cgroup: make sure deserialized accounting data is not voided

Currently, cgroup_path is (de-)serialized after all the cached
accounting data. This is bogus though, since unit_set_cgroup_path()
destroys the CGroupRuntime object and starts afresh, discarding
all deserialized values. This matters especially for IP accounting,
whose BPF maps get recreated on reload/reexec and the previous values
are exclusively retrievable from deserialization. Let's hence swap things
around and serialize cgroup_path first, accounting data only afterwards.

machined: do not allow unprivileged users to shell into the root namespace

We intend to make self-registering machines an unprivileged operation,
but currently that would allow an unprivileged user to register a
process they own in the root namespace, and then login as any
user they like, including root, which is not ideal.

Forbid non-root from shelling into a machine that is running in
the root user namespace.

mountfsd: slightly relax restrictions on dir fds to mount

When establishing a idmapped mount for a directory with foreign mapping
we so far insisted in the dir being properly opened (i.e. via a
non-O_PATH fd) being passed to mountfsd. This is problematic however,
since the client might not actually be able to open the dir (which after
all is owned by the foreign UID, not by the user). Hence, let's relax
the rules, and accept an O_PATH fd too (which the client can get even
without privs). This should be safe, since the load-bearing security
check is whether the dir has a parent owned by the client's UID, and
for that check O_PATH or not O_PATH is not relevant.

prompt-util: add helpers that paint some "chrome" on top/bottom of screen

We'll soon have three different kind of interactive "wizard"-like console
UIs: systemd-firstboot, homectl firstboot and soon systemd-sysinstall.
Let's give them a limited, recognizable visual identity, to distinguish
them from the usual console output: let's add a bit of "chrome" to the
top and bottom of the screen, that we show during ther wizards, but hide
again afterwards.

This makes use of the DECSTBM sequence that reduces the scrolling area
by chopping off blocks from the top or bottom of the screen. The
sequence is quite standard, given it has been part of VT100 already.
xterm, vte, Linux console all support it just fine.
